Serious Assault Appeal, Burleigh Heads

Police have released images of two men who may be able to assist with investigations into a serious assault that occurred at Burleigh Heads on Sunday, 1 February.

Initial investigations indicate that at approximately 2:00am, a 19-year-old man sustained injuries during an altercation with two other men near West Street.

The 19-year-old Mermaid Waters man was taken to Robina Hospital with non-life-threatening injuries.

The man on the right is described as Caucasian with medium length dark hair, and was seen wearing a black t-shirt, black quarter length shorts, black and white coloured shoes as well as having a black sling bag and silver necklace.

The man on the left is described as having a tan complexion with short dark hair and was seen wearing a black t-shirt with a horizontal white stripe, black shorts, white shoes and a silver chain.

Police are urging the men, or anyone who may have relevant information regarding the incident to come forward.

Investigations are ongoing.
